getAccount

Retrieves the properties of the currently logged-in user and his account

SOAP 1.1

The following is a sample SOAP 1.1 request and response. The placeholders shown need to be replaced with actual values.

POST /API/API.asmx HTTP/1.1
Host: secure.logmeinrescue.com
Content-Type: text/xml; charset=utf-8
Content-Length: length
SOAPAction: "https://secure.logmeinrescue.com/API/API.asmx/getAccount"

<?xml version="1.0" encoding="utf-8"?>
<soap:Envelope xmlns:xsi="http://www.w3.org/2001/XMLSchema-instance" xmlns:xsd="http://www.w3.org/2001/XMLSchema" xmlns:soap="http://schemas.xmlsoap.org/soap/envelope/">
  <soap:Body>
    <getAccount xmlns="https://secure.logmeinrescue.com/API/API.asmx">
      <sAuthCode>string</sAuthCode>
    </getAccount>
  </soap:Body>
</soap:Envelope>
HTTP/1.1 200 OK
Content-Type: text/xml; charset=utf-8
Content-Length: length

<?xml version="1.0" encoding="utf-8"?>
<soap:Envelope xmlns:xsi="http://www.w3.org/2001/XMLSchema-instance" xmlns:xsd="http://www.w3.org/2001/XMLSchema" xmlns:soap="http://schemas.xmlsoap.org/soap/envelope/">
  <soap:Body>
    <getAccountResponse xmlns="https://secure.logmeinrescue.com/API/API.asmx">
      <getAccountResult>getAccount_Error or getAccount_OK or getAccount_NotLoggedIn or getAccount_Invalid_SecretAuthCode or getAccount_User_Deleted_Or_Disabled</getAccountResult>
      <iAccountID>int</iAccountID>
      <sOrganization>string</sOrganization>
      <iAdminID>int</iAdminID>
      <iTechID>int</iTechID>
      <sEmail>string</sEmail>
    </getAccountResponse>
  </soap:Body>
</soap:Envelope>
